Competing in the demanding Class 10 category of SCORE desert racing, this Chula Vista-based competitor has established himself as a consistent contender in the sport's most challenging events. Racing alongside brother Cesar Cuevas in their #1011 Alumi Craft-Chevy, Moises has tackled the grueling terrain of Baja California's premier off-road races.
At the 2018 BFGoodrich Tires SCORE Baja 500, the Cuevas brothers demonstrated their resilience and skill by securing a solid seventh-place finish in Class 10 after completing the punishing 542-mile course in just over 15 hours. This achievement came in a highly competitive field that saw only 14 of 24 starters reach the finish line, highlighting the brutal nature of Baja racing where mechanical failures and challenging terrain claim more than half the field.
Operating in Class 10's limited, sealed-engine category, Moises competes against some of the most talented drivers in desert racing, where equal equipment levels the playing field and driver skill becomes paramount. The class attracts young phenoms and veteran racers alike, creating an intensely competitive environment where every position matters. His partnership with Cesar has proven effective in tackling the strategic and physical demands of long-distance desert racing, where teamwork and preparation are essential for success.
